Boost Mobile Australian Mountain Biking Interschools
The 2024 Australian MTB Interschools features events & categories to suit every rider, ability & style. Whether you’re an enduro specialist, pump track master or a downhill demon, there is an event for you at the Boost Mobile Australian MTB Interschools.
The line-up of show stopping events includes the Oakley Downhill, Fox Flow , Rockshox Pump Track, and the Norco All-Mountain!

Norco All-Mountain
Returning in 2024, the Norco All-Mountain is a 6km enduro style racetrack with rock rolls, pinch climbs & steep switchbacks. The course has everything a rounded rider could ask for and will be a test of fitness.
It is mandatory for all competitors to complete a minimum of one practice run prior to their race run. It is strongly recommended to complete at least two practice runs prior to race runs.
Please note – a full face helmet, full finger gloves, knee pads & covered elbows are required.
Fox Flow
The Fox Flow will go down on Thredbo’s famous 5km Kosciuszko Flow Trail. Although not super technical, this race requires a fit efficient type of rider and will be high speed from top to bottom. This is a great introduction to gravity racing. Riders can also earn valuable points towards the champion school result.
It is mandatory for all competitors to complete a minimum of one practice run prior to their race run. It is strongly recommended to complete at least two practice runs prior to race runs.
Please note – a full face helmet, full finger gloves, knee pads & covered elbows are required.
Oakley Downhill
The Oakley Downhill will be raced on Thredbo’s famous Cannonball Downhill. This a black trail and is the most technical and advanced race at MTB Interschools. The course is a high-speed downhill track comprising of rock gardens, rough chutes, large jumps & raw terrain. For 2024 there will be no “B Line” option with the course utilising the full Cannonball Downhill trail for Divisions 1, 2 & 3, while Divisions 4 & 5 will start from halfway.
It is mandatory for all competitors to complete a minimum of one practice run prior to their race run. It is strongly recommended to complete at least two practice runs prior to race runs.
Please note – a full face helmet, full finger gloves, knee pads, elbow pads and covered elbows are required.
Rockshox Pump Track
A test of ultimate skill and stamina, as riders pump, double and manual around the perfectly sculptured course. Riders will lay down a qualifying run in the morning with the top riders making it through to the afternoon finals event. Divisions 1, 2, 3 & 4 will race one outside followed by one inside lap of the course without pedaling. Division 5 will race one outside lap.
Chains are allowed, with pedaling ok up until the first table top, then no more pedaling for the rest of the course.
Please note – a full face helmet, full finger gloves, knee pads & covered elbows are required.
